It can still get trickier too. The first union (continental association) created for the colonies was in 1774. The government created by the articles of confederation in 1777 was technically seen as evolving the 1774 union. Then v3 came in the for, of the constitution, which went into effect 1789.

Abraham Lincoln used the above logic to say the Union was first created in 1774.

Sherman explicitly told his soldiers not to harm civilians. There was massive destruction, but very few deaths, especially when compared with modern total war efforts.

The purpose of the destruction was to cripple the confederacy, end the war sooner, and to motivate civilians in the south to demand their leaders end the war.
